lib/v20201101/models.rb in tencentcloud-sdk-tcss-3.0.491 vs lib/v20201101/models.rb in tencentcloud-sdk-tcss-3.0.492
- old
+ new
@@ -2374,24 +2374,28 @@
# 注意:此字段可能返回 null,表示取不到有效值。
# @type ImageTag: String
# @param VerifyInfo: 检查项验证信息
# 注意:此字段可能返回 null,表示取不到有效值。
# @type VerifyInfo: String
+ # @param InstanceId: 主机实例id
+ # 注意:此字段可能返回 null,表示取不到有效值。
+ # @type InstanceId: String
- attr_accessor :CustomerAssetId, :AssetName, :AssetType, :CheckStatus, :NodeName, :LastCheckTime, :CheckResult, :HostIP, :ImageTag, :VerifyInfo
+ attr_accessor :CustomerAssetId, :AssetName, :AssetType, :CheckStatus, :NodeName, :LastCheckTime, :CheckResult, :HostIP, :ImageTag, :VerifyInfo, :InstanceId
- def initialize(customerassetid=nil, assetname=nil, assettype=nil, checkstatus=nil, nodename=nil, lastchecktime=nil, checkresult=nil, hostip=nil, imagetag=nil, verifyinfo=nil)
+ def initialize(customerassetid=nil, assetname=nil, assettype=nil, checkstatus=nil, nodename=nil, lastchecktime=nil, checkresult=nil, hostip=nil, imagetag=nil, verifyinfo=nil, instanceid=nil)
@CustomerAssetId = customerassetid
@AssetName = assetname
@AssetType = assettype
@CheckStatus = checkstatus
@NodeName = nodename
@LastCheckTime = lastchecktime
@CheckResult = checkresult
@HostIP = hostip
@ImageTag = imagetag
@VerifyInfo = verifyinfo
+ @InstanceId = instanceid
end
def deserialize(params)
@CustomerAssetId = params['CustomerAssetId']
@AssetName = params['AssetName']
@@ -2401,10 +2405,11 @@
@LastCheckTime = params['LastCheckTime']
@CheckResult = params['CheckResult']
@HostIP = params['HostIP']
@ImageTag = params['ImageTag']
@VerifyInfo = params['VerifyInfo']
+ @InstanceId = params['InstanceId']
end
end
# 表示一项资产的详情。
class ComplianceAssetDetailInfo < TencentCloud::Common::AbstractModel
@@ -2519,14 +2524,17 @@
# @param CheckResult: 检测结果:
# RESULT_FAILED: 未通过。
# RESULT_PASSED: 通过。
# 注意:此字段可能返回 null,表示取不到有效值。
# @type CheckResult: String
+ # @param InstanceId: 主机节点的实例id
+ # 注意:此字段可能返回 null,表示取不到有效值。
+ # @type InstanceId: String
- attr_accessor :CustomerAssetId, :AssetType, :AssetName, :ImageTag, :HostIP, :NodeName, :CheckStatus, :PassedPolicyItemCount, :FailedPolicyItemCount, :LastCheckTime, :CheckResult
+ attr_accessor :CustomerAssetId, :AssetType, :AssetName, :ImageTag, :HostIP, :NodeName, :CheckStatus, :PassedPolicyItemCount, :FailedPolicyItemCount, :LastCheckTime, :CheckResult, :InstanceId
- def initialize(customerassetid=nil, assettype=nil, assetname=nil, imagetag=nil, hostip=nil, nodename=nil, checkstatus=nil, passedpolicyitemcount=nil, failedpolicyitemcount=nil, lastchecktime=nil, checkresult=nil)
+ def initialize(customerassetid=nil, assettype=nil, assetname=nil, imagetag=nil, hostip=nil, nodename=nil, checkstatus=nil, passedpolicyitemcount=nil, failedpolicyitemcount=nil, lastchecktime=nil, checkresult=nil, instanceid=nil)
@CustomerAssetId = customerassetid
@AssetType = assettype
@AssetName = assetname
@ImageTag = imagetag
@HostIP = hostip
@@ -2534,10 +2542,11 @@
@CheckStatus = checkstatus
@PassedPolicyItemCount = passedpolicyitemcount
@FailedPolicyItemCount = failedpolicyitemcount
@LastCheckTime = lastchecktime
@CheckResult = checkresult
+ @InstanceId = instanceid
end
def deserialize(params)
@CustomerAssetId = params['CustomerAssetId']
@AssetType = params['AssetType']
@@ -2548,9 +2557,10 @@
@CheckStatus = params['CheckStatus']
@PassedPolicyItemCount = params['PassedPolicyItemCount']
@FailedPolicyItemCount = params['FailedPolicyItemCount']
@LastCheckTime = params['LastCheckTime']
@CheckResult = params['CheckResult']
+ @InstanceId = params['InstanceId']
end
end
# 表示一条检测项的信息。
class ComplianceAssetPolicyItem < TencentCloud::Common::AbstractModel